Release checklist — CSV Import Wizard (Fernwick Ledger 4.2)

Before sign-off, verify the wizard correctly maps headers with mixed casing and rejects files over the 50 MB cap with a clear error. Run the sample set in the shared fixtures folder, including the file with embedded commas and BOM markers. If you're new to this, ask anyone on the Tallgrove team before skipping a step — partial imports caused rollbacks last quarter. Once all checks pass, record the build token shown below.

session token of hahop-yahif = htk31_138eb45c7d40b38b91415eca52da01d

Before each scheduled load test of the Cartwheel checkout flow, confirm the staging payment stub is active — real gateway calls from the Lumenshop test harness have happened before. Ramp traffic using the standard profile: 50 virtual users per minute up to 2,000, hold for 20 minutes. Watch p99 latency on the order-confirm endpoint; anything over 1.8 seconds triggers a rollback of the test. Record results in the Tideline dashboard and tag the run with the identifier below.

build token for tawif-bahip: htk31_68bba16e1afabfef4ecc69408c06f16

// Dark-mode support in the Lumenfall admin dashboard.
// Plugin authors: do not hardcode colors. Resolve tokens through the
// ThemeBridge client below; it returns the active palette and listens
// for scheme changes so your panels flip without a reload.
// Contrast ratios are enforced server-side — submissions that bypass
// tokens fail review. Initialize the client once per plugin, at mount,
// never per render. The client authenticates against the internal
// ThemeBridge service. Use the key that follows.

API key for hagug-kajof: vxb4-HrJ9

INTERNAL MEMO — Finance Team Only

Re: Term Sheet from Caldrey Systems

Caldrey's revised term sheet arrived Tuesday. Key points: a three-year supply commitment, volume rebates tiered at 8% and 12%, and an exclusivity clause covering the Velmora product line. Lena Harwick has flagged the exclusivity language as potentially restrictive given our pipeline with other partners. Please model cash impact under both tiers before Friday's review. Our position going into negotiations is noted below.

board note of kahag-baguf: The finance team signed off on a budget of $419.2 million for Project Gorvan.